CTM 5011 Foundations of Clinical Practice


3 Hours

This course is an advanced survey of the practice of clinical psychotherapy. The purpose of the course is to orient students to the contemporary field of clinical psychotherapy and prepare them to engage in direct clinical care of persons. The course will explore the roots of contemporary psychotherapy in the Western cure of souls tradition. Also, students will be exposed to a range of psychological and theological resources applicable in the clinical encounter. These resources will include understandings of what it means to be human, theories of human development and the dynamics of relational systems, the diagnosis of mental and relational dysfunction, and approaches to clinical intervention and treatment. This will all occur in the context of understanding the formation of the professional self of the psychotherapist.
